Key Responsibilities

  • Recruitment & Talent Acquisition
  • Create and publish job advertisements across multiple hiring platforms.
  • Source qualified candidates through LinkedIn, Indeed, social media, and other recruitment channels.
  • Screen resumes and shortlist applicants.
  • Coordinate interviews with hiring managers.
  • Schedule interviews using Google Calendar and other scheduling tools.
  • Communicate with candidates throughout the hiring process.
  • Maintain an organized applicant tracking system.
  • Build a pipeline of qualified candidates for future hiring needs.

Employee Onboarding

  • Prepare employment contracts, offer letters, and onboarding documentation.
  • Conduct virtual onboarding sessions.
  • Create company email accounts and provide system access.
  • Ensure all new employees complete onboarding requirements.
  • Coordinate training schedules with department supervisors.
  • Maintain accurate employee records.

HR Administration

  • Maintain digital personnel files.
  • Track attendance and working hours.
  • Manage employee leave records.
  • Monitor probation periods.
  • Maintain HR documentation and company policies.
  • Ensure all staff records remain updated.

Performance Management

  • Monitor employee KPIs and productivity.
  • Coordinate weekly and monthly performance reviews.
  • Work with department managers to improve employee performance.
  • Document disciplinary actions when necessary.
  • Recognize high-performing employees.

Employee Relations

  • Act as the first point of contact for HR-related concerns.
  • Resolve employee issues professionally and confidentially.
  • Promote a positive and productive work culture.
  • Ensure professionalism across all departments.

Policy & Compliance

  • Develop and update HR policies.
  • Ensure staff comply with company procedures.
  • Maintain confidentiality of employee information.
  • Support management in implementing operational improvements.

Reporting
Prepare weekly and monthly HR reports covering:

  • Recruitment activities
  • New hires
  • Staff resignations
  • Attendance reports
  • Performance updates
  • Open vacancies
  • Training activities
  • HR recommendations

Key Performance Indicators (KPIs)
The successful HR Officer will be measured on:

  • Time-to-fill vacancies
  • Quality of hires
  • Employee retention
  • Onboarding completion rate
  • Staff documentation accuracy
  • Recruitment pipeline health
  • Employee response time
  • Performance review completion
  • HR reporting accuracy
  • Policy compliance
